Buckrose Concert Band. Malcolm Heywood, a headmaster, started from scratch and ran a very successful wind band at Tutbury in Staffordshire for a quarter of a century. Six years ago, having retired to East Yorkshire he decided, with the support of his wife Vik and daughter Becca, to start a new band. After a brief appearance on Look North a group of around thirty enthusiastic players were gathered to form the new ensemble. With Malcolm’s untimely death Becca took over…

A FUNDRAISING afternoon with live music at Pocklington Methodist Church helped raise hundreds of pounds for charity. Buckrose Concert Band played a selection of light music at the church in front of an audience of 80 people. Tea and homemade cakes were saved during the interval and a tombola was also held. The event raised £525.48 for the PSP Association, which supports people with the rare degenerative brain disease Progressive Supranuclear Palsy (PSP) and the related disease Cortico Basal Degeneration…
